NO UNIFORM
by Joanne Lowe
June 12, 2006
“I know thy works, that thou art
neither cold nor hot: I would thou wert cold or hot. So then because
thou art lukewarm, and neither cold nor hot, I will spue thee out of my
mouth.”
Revelation 3: 15, 16
King James Version
I was listening to the radio yesterday and I heard a pastor say in a
sermon “There are no veterans in God’s army because as long as we are
here on earth we are soldiers in His army”. I was thinking about what he
said last night and I was reminded of what Jesus said in these verses.
Not only are there no veterans in God’s army, there are many people who
have never put on the uniform of service for Jesus.
It would be tragic if Jesus suffered and died for us and all we did was
just warm the pews at church and did nothing to spread His Love. There
are people who have asked Jesus to forgive them for their sins and come
into their hearts and save them, but they have never put on the uniform
of service.
We must die to our own selfish wants if we are to be a good soldier for
Jesus. We need to put others ahead of ourselves. We must be loving,
kind, compassionate, and above all, forgive as Jesus has forgiven us.
When people look at a soldier of Jesus, they should see someone who has
the peace, joy and love of Jesus radiating from him or her. That doesn’t
mean that a soldier should smile all the time. It does mean that even in
the midst of trials and heartaches a soldier will have a joy and peace
that will spread to other people.
Have you put on the uniform of service for Jesus? Are you warming the
pews and watching television most of the day, or are you in active
service for Jesus?
